The recent North Bay Pizza promotion called attention to many local pizzerias, from Geyserville south to Marin County. But it doesn’t take a promotion to get people to take a slice: According to Food & Wine magazine, Americans eat pizza three times a month, 288 pieces a year and the most popular day to eat pizza is … Super Bowl Sunday, of course. Italy’s agri-food districts have sustained robust export growth, with sales surpassing €21 billion in the first nine months of 2024—up 7.7% year-on-year at current prices.
